General Purpose: To assist superintendent in construction activities.
Supervision Received: Works under the direct supervision of the Construction Field Manager or Superintendent
Supervision Exercised: None
Essential Duties and Responsibilities:
- Present recommendations to Builder and Superintendent
- Comprehend the process of residential construction and use common knowledge
- Responsible for the level of quality in product
- Walk every room of every house, every day
- Attend construction meetings
- Maintain landscaping, yards, and trees
- Perform minor touch ups and some activities on punch-list
- Help maintain clean streets and gutters
- Ability to deliver houses in the allowed times as set forth by contracts
- Keep signs upright and orderly
- Any other duties assigned
